What nonprofits say: The media is big and scary, they don't have time for my little thing.
What the media says: We want to help!
Building a relationship with your local TV stations, radio stations, and newspapers doesn't have to be rocket science, but you don't have to be a stalker either. All it takes is getting to know what journalists and hosts need to do their jobs so they can help promote you!
What's a PSA? Should I have a volunteer record a spot and send it to everyone? Who should I send things to? Wait, what's a media sponsorship... are they going to give us money? Elaine McNamara from 97.5 FM The Rock in Carlyle, Illinois is here to answer all of your questions about cozying up to local media.

Friending volunteers... at mentioning board members on Twitter... LinkingIn with staff... attending networking events three evenings a week... dinner with a colleague from another organization.
Forget work-life balance, for those of us that live the nonprofit life, work-life integration is where we're trending.
How do you use your social media presence in a way that promotes your personal brand, enhances your organization, and lets your authentic voice be heard to those who you want to hear it? How much social should be in your networking? It's a complicated issue, so Marjorie and Natalie grabbed a bottle of wine to figure out some answers.

They say two things are inevitable, death and taxes. You might be pretty sure where you’re headed after death, but do you ever wonder where your hard earned money is going? The government of course!
But working with the government can be tricky. How to start collaborating, how to get funding, how to keep a relationship as administrations change?
Irene Agustin has been on both sides. As a social worker, former Executive Director and now government employee, she’s see it all and is here today to bring some tips about working with the government so we all reach our community goals together.

You probably read the article from the Charleston City Paper by Angel Postell entitled Constantly Asking Restaurants to Give Freebies to Charities has Got to Stop.
Owner of BEAST Craft BBQ Co. in Belleville, IL, David Sandusky had to respond to Angel and all other restaurant owners who don't think that giving is part of a smart business plan.
David shared his strategy and motivation for giving to the community and what nonprofits can do to increase their chances of a gift... but not his recipe for the fry sauce that Marjorie can't get enough of.

When your work and life balance really looks like work life soup, it's hard to know when it's the right time to promote your mission to your friends and family.
Is Christmas dinner the right time to ask if Aunt Ethel will come to the Gala? Is after church the right time to talk to your fellow congregants about volunteering?
Marjorie and Natalie pop open a bottle of wine to discuss when the time is right to promote your mission and when it's just not.
